Sanibel Island Fishing Well the cold fronts are moving in. Snook and Trout are out of season, but still a blast to catch. Just as I said in earlier reports. The best idea is to wait until the winds lay down and the sun comes out, for some awesome top water action. We did just that, this last week. I have never seen so many monster trout in one place. We landed some trout weighing 5lbs. One day we busted 17 trout 2 redfish and a 12lb. Snook. Catching big fish like that is really fun on top water. See ya on the water!
